German Potato Dumplings

Cultural Context

Originating in Germany, Kartoffelknödel are a cherished comfort food, often served alongside hearty meats and gravies. Traditionally made from leftover potatoes, these dumplings symbolize resourcefulness and family gatherings. Today, they are enjoyed in various forms across Europe and have found a place in international cuisine.

Servings4
4 medium jacket potatoes
1 cup potato starch
1 large egg
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
1 teaspoon salt

1

Peel and mash the warm jacket potatoes using a potato riser or masher.

2

Add potato starch, egg, a pinch of nutmeg, and a little salt to the mashed potatoes.

3

Knead everything together until you have a soft smooth dough.

4

Roll the dough into tennis ball sized dumplings, about 80 g each.

5

If desired, make a trial dumpling to test cooking.

6

To freeze, place shaped dumplings on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and freeze for about 2 hours until solid.

7

To cook, bring water to a simmer (not boiling) and add salt.

8

Gently stir the dumplings in the simmering water to prevent sticking.

9

Cook for 20 to 25 minutes.
